Analysis
The most recent figure for enrolment in tertiary education, all programmes, both sexes (number) in Paraguay is 0.0392 units per person, measured in 2010.
That represents a change of down 5.8% on the previous year and up 141.0% over ten years.
Over the whole period, enrolment in tertiary education, all programmes, both sexes (number) in Paraguay peaked at 0.0416 units per person in 2009 and was at its lowest, 0.0034 units per person, in 1970.
That places Paraguay 56th out of 197 countries with data for 2010, putting it in the middle of the range.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

How this figure is calculated
Enrolment in tertiary education, all programmes, both sexes (number) divided by Population, total, mat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
Enrolment in tertiary education, all programmes, both sexes (number) ÷ Population, total
Computed from
- Enrolment in tertiary education, all programmes, both sexes UNESCO Institute for Statistics
- Population, total World Population Prospects, United Nations (UN)
Statizoid computes this series; the underlying measurements belong to the publishers named above. The arithmetic is applied to every country and year where both inputs report, and nothing is estimated unless the page says so.
